What is the period of oscillation of a weight of 0.2 kg on a spring with a stiffness of 0.05 N / m?

These tasks: m (weight of the load on the formed spring pendulum) = 0.2 kg; k (spring rate) = 0.05 N / m.

The oscillation period of the load on the formed spring pendulum is calculated by the formula: Т = 2Π * √ (m / k).

Let’s do the calculation: T = 2 * 3.14 * √ (0.2 / 0.05) = 12.56 s.

Answer: The oscillation period of the load is 12.56 s.
